May 11
Bird’s Foot Violet blooming, Hairy Puccoon starting. 14 Blue-eyed Grass on the path behind the grove of oaks.

August 18
Our Blazing star's are almost in full bloom!  They are a sight to see.  Walk to the kiosk & pickup a Flower Identification Guide & head south along the main trail.  As you come to the first trail around you will see a mass of Blazing Stars!  Keep on walking past the oak groove toward the square of pines.  On the west side you will see a field of Blazing Star on the ridge!  Also,  near the square of pines.  You can walk our HSP & see some Blazing Star close - some more than others!  Perhaps - we should call the HSP "The Blazing Star Prairie?"  Hope you enjoy the pictures Max & I shot!

March 31

The Holland Sand Prairie is starting to bloom!  The pasqueflowers are almost at full bloom.  Just walk south from the Kiosk toward the solitary white pine.  Yu will start to see flowers in & near the path on the east side of the trail.  Also, look to the west & along the ridge that we burned last year!   Walk your HSP.  Please note the flowers in the tracks
